Just really depressing mate. Hearts had the best points total in history for a team that wasnt Rangers or Celtic and it still wasnt enough. Rangers have 55 league titles and Celtic have 56. Nobody outwith those two have won the league for 45 years. Celtic have 15 of the last 16 titles. The game here is broken, and nobody seems to care.

I know hundreds of jambos (what we call Hearts fans) and theyre all devastated but its been so exciting the last few weeks thinking something was close. I really hope hearts can challenge again next season but they will lose a couple of their best players now.

In short, excited that there was a chance and then massively depressed when the same old shit happens anyway.
